Frequently Asked Questions

What makes the US Grunt Gear holster comfortable for appendix carry?

The US Grunt Gear holster is praised for its comfort in appendix carry due to its highly rounded edges and slim profile. These design elements prevent the holster from digging into the body or binding against the leg, which are common issues with less well-designed holsters.

What Glock models is the US Grunt Gear IWB holster compatible with?

The US Grunt Gear IWB holster is primarily designed for Glock 9mm models like the G17, G19, and G26, and also fits the Smith & Wesson M&P series. It has also been shown to be compatible with the Glock 36 in .45 ACP.

What are the key features of the US Grunt Gear Kydex holster?

Key features include construction from durable Kydex with a smooth interior and textured exterior, a Kydex belt clip fitting up to 1.75-inch belts, and an adjustable tension screw for draw preference. The edges are highly rounded to prevent skin irritation.

Why is a quality belt important for concealed carry?

A sturdy belt is critical for effective concealed carry as it prevents the holster from sagging. This ensures a consistent draw stroke and maintains the firearm's concealment, providing both security and accessibility.
